STEAKing its claim

The largest-ever Hoffbrau Steak & Grill House will be constructed in Mansfield and is scheduled to open in early 2023

The largest Hoffbrau Steak & Grill House ever built will soon be built in Mansfield. The popular restaurant corporation is set to open an 8,000 square-foot location in Mansfield at 1101 N. Holland Road, near Vernon Newsom Stadium.

  The new Hoffbrau will have a 6,000 square-foot restaurant building, 2,000 square feet of air-conditioned patio space and a parking lot with more than 100 spaces. The family-owned and operated Hoffbrau Steak & Grill House currently has locations in Benbrook, Haltom City, Granbury and Amarillo.

  “Our family is excited to offer our Hoffbrau Steak & Grill House restaurant to the welcoming community of Mansfield,” says Aron Fogiel, who owns and operates Hoffbrau Steak & Grill House with his family. “We are family-owned and operated restaurants founded in 1978 that serve quality steaks, chicken, seafood and burgers, cold beer, famous margaritas and friendly smiles. We look forward to sharing our tried-and-true, made-from-scratch recipes, along with Certified Angus Beef-brand steaks. Our family is excited for our expanded indoor/outdoor patio-bar and dining, and to welcome guests from Mansfield and its surrounding areas.”
